29. Shaq Thompson

From the University of Washington, Shaq Thompson was drafted in the first round (25th overall) of the 2015 NFL Draft.  Thompson arrived in Charlotte as a hyper-versatile, hybrid linebacker. Spending ten seasons in Western North Carolina, Thompson evolved into the heart and soul of Carolina’s defense, serving as a five-time team captain and one of the most productive tacklers in franchise history.

Thompson added a safety-like range and linebacker toughness to Carolina's defense. He initially excelled in the "Big Nickel" role alongside stars Luke Kuechly and Thomas Davis, showcasing rare fluid coverage that allowed him to mirror tight ends downfield. Meanwhile, he read plays well enough to shoot gaps in the run game. His quick closing speed and decisive tackling made him a dependable presence across the field.

Thompson established himself as a full-time starting linebacker during his 2015 rookie campaign as Carolina reached Super Bowl 50. After learning from Kuechly and Davis, Thompson took over as the primary defensive signal-caller in 2019. He immediately answered with his first 100-tackle season, recording 107 combined tackles and 3.0 sacks.

He extended that streak into a decade-defining run of consistency, posting 113 tackles in 2020, 97 tackles in 2021, and a career-best 123 tackles in 2022. Thompson's active playmaking and leadership held the defense together through multiple roster overhauls and coaching changes.

Injury misfortunes hindered the closing chapters of Thompson's tenure in Carolina. He suffered a fractured fibula in Week 2 of the 2023 season, limiting him to just two games. He returned as a captain in 2024, recording 34 tackles across four games before a torn Achilles tendon ended his campaign prematurely.

The Panthers mutually parted ways with the veteran linebacker as they transitioned to a younger core. He subsequently joined the Buffalo Bills for the 2025 campaign, leaving Carolina as the fourth all-time leading tackler in Panthers franchise history behind only Kuechly, Davis, and Mike Minter.  With Carolina, Thompson amassed 119 regular-season games (108 starts), recording 743 combined tackles, 12.0 sacks, 3 interceptions, and 4 forced fumbles.

The Bullet Points

  • Position: Linebacker
  • Acquired: Selected in the 1st Round, 25th Overall in the NFL Draft 4/30/15.
  • Departed: Signed with the Buffalo Bills as a Free Agent 6/10/25
  • Games Played: 123
  • Notable Statistics:

    112 Games Started
    3 Interceptions
    51 Interception Return Yards
    4 Forced Fumbles
    4 Fumble Recoveries
    9 Fumble Recovery Yards
    1 Fumble Recovery Touchdown
    12.0 Quarterback Sacks
    752 Combined Tackles
    472 Solo Tackles
    282 Assisted Tackles
    54 Tackles for Loss
    32 Quarterback Hits
    50 Approximate Value

    4 Playoff Games
    19 Combined Tackles
    13 Solo Tackles
    6 Assisted Tackles
    1 Tackle for Loss

  • Major Accolades and Awards: None
